diff --git a/.gitignore b/.gitignore index c4283de..a14702c 100644 --- a/.gitignore +++ b/.gitignore @@ -32,5 +32,3 @@ report.[0-9]_.[0-9]_.[0-9]_.[0-9]_.json # Finder (MacOS) folder config .DS_Store - -/tempo_data diff --git a/compose.yml b/compose.yml index c6d98e6..050f960 100644 --- a/compose.yml +++ b/compose.yml @@ -35,7 +35,7 @@ services: webapp: <<: *service-base - image: oven/bun:latest + image: node:20 ports: - ${PORT:?PORT missing}:80 volumes: @@ -43,7 +43,7 @@ services: working_dir: /app/packages/webapp environment: <<: *env-base - entrypoint: ["bun", "dev"] + entrypoint: ["npm", "run", "dev"] stop_signal: SIGKILL tempo: diff --git a/packages/webapp/vite.config.ts b/packages/webapp/vite.config.ts index 35d7f6b..adfef78 100644 --- a/packages/webapp/vite.config.ts +++ b/packages/webapp/vite.config.ts @@ -5,4 +5,11 @@ import { defineConfig } from "vite" // https://vite.dev/config/ export default defineConfig({ plugins: [react()], + server: { + host: true, + port: 80, + proxy: { + "/rpc*": "http://server", + }, + }, }) diff --git a/tempo_data/.gitignore b/tempo_data/.gitignore new file mode 100644 index 0000000..a68d087 --- /dev/null +++ b/tempo_data/.gitignore @@ -0,0 +1,2 @@ +/* +!/.gitignore